pokemon evolution calculator Formula and Mathematical Explanation

The pokemon evolution calculator uses multiplicative growth for CP and linear accumulation for candies and stardust. Step-by-step, the pokemon evolution calculator multiplies the current CP by the CP multiplier for each remaining stage. If stages = n, the pokemon evolution calculator computes evolved CP as current CP × multiplier^n. Candy and stardust add linearly: total candies = candies per evolution × n, total stardust = stardust per evolution × n. XP gain per evolution is 500; the pokemon evolution calculator doubles this to 1000 when a Lucky Egg is active.

Practical Examples (Real-World Use Cases)

Example 1: Single Evolution Strategy

A trainer inputs current CP 800, CP multiplier 2.0, candies per evolution 25, available candies 150, remaining stages 1, stardust per evolution 2500. The pokemon evolution calculator outputs evolved CP 1600, candies needed 25, evolutions possible 6, XP 500 (1000 with Lucky Egg), total stardust 2500. This lets the trainer evolve six Pokémon during a Lucky Egg window to net 6000 XP.

Example 2: Two-Stage Evolution Planning

With current CP 600, CP multiplier 1.7, candies per evolution 100, available candies 300, remaining stages 2, stardust per evolution 3000, the pokemon evolution calculator estimates evolved CP 1734, total candies 200, evolutions possible 3, XP 1000 (2000 with Lucky Egg), stardust 6000. The pokemon evolution calculator reveals the trainer can complete one full two-stage line and still have 100 candies left.
